Output e8cfef58eda4488f08392ac37e82da01843ef02bf96975b7f7815812e281d0d4:32

value
57605
script pubkey
OP_0 OP_PUSHBYTES_20 37314235a749355670f5b30584cfbf7993ae42dc
address
bc1qxuc5ydd8fy64vu84kvzcfnal0xf6usku5ns2tw
transaction
e8cfef58eda4488f08392ac37e82da01843ef02bf96975b7f7815812e281d0d4
confirmations
41369
spent
true